Today, Atmus is excited to announce the promotion of Anthony Cieri to Executive Director and Deputy General Counsel. With over two decades of experience in law firms, private companies and public companies, Anthony will have direct responsibility for legal matters at Atmus. He will provide direct support across several disciplines, including mergers and acquisitions (M & A), finance, commercial and HR, and lead the teams responsible for litigation and risk, trade compliance, commercial, labor and employment, and intellectual property matters. Anthony will also lead the Legal, Ethics and Compliance team alongside colleague Tiffany Williams.
Anthony began his career in the private sector, advising clients on general corporate law, corporate finance, securities law and corporate governance. During those years, he led and/or executed a variety of mergers and acquisitions, divestitures and venture capital investments. Following his time in private practice, Anthony served as Deputy General Counsel and Chief M & A Counsel for nine years at Valvoline, completing over 125 M & A transactions to expand the Valvoline Instant Oil Change store count and handling and/or managing commercial, real estate and franchising matters for the Valvoline business.

He holds a bachelor’s degree from Bucknell University and earned his Juris Doctor from Duke University School of Law.
